What Is AI SEO?
AI SEO refers to optimizing websites and content for search engines that use artificial intelligence to understand queries, content quality, user intent, and authority. Instead of focusing only on keywords, AI-driven SEO focuses on:
- Meaning and context
- User intent
- Content depth and accuracy
- Brand authority
- Trust and credibility
Search engines are moving from “matching keywords” to “answering questions.”

Key AI SEO Trends for 2026
1. AI Overviews Will Dominate Search Results
AI-generated summaries are becoming a major part of search results. Instead of clicking multiple links, users get instant answers at the top of the page.
What this means for businesses:
Your content must be clear, structured, and trustworthy so AI systems can understand and reference it. Content written only for rankings will struggle—content written to answer real questions will win.
2. Search Is Becoming More Conversational
Users are searching in full sentences and natural language, especially with voice search and AI assistants.
Example:
Instead of “best SEO agency India,” users ask
“Which SEO agency is best for long-term growth in India?”
SEO impact:
Content should be conversational, simple, and aligned with how people actually speak and ask questions.
3. Focus on Search Intent, Not Just Keywords
AI systems understand why a user is searching, not just what they typed.
There are four main types of intent:
- Informational
- Navigational
- Commercial
- Transactional
What businesses must do:
Create content that clearly matches the intent behind each query. Pages that satisfy user intent will perform better than keyword-stuffed pages.
4. Topical Authority Will Matter More Than Ever
By 2026, ranking will depend less on single pages and more on overall topic authority.
What this means:
Websites that cover a topic deeply with multiple related pages will perform better than sites with scattered content.
Best practice:
Create content clusters around core topics like:
- SEO
- AI SEO
- Local SEO
- Advertising
- Digital marketing strategy
5. Entity-Based SEO Will Grow Stronger
Search engines are shifting toward understanding entities (brands, people, services, locations) rather than just websites.
Example:
Google wants to understand:
- Who Digital eSearch is
- What services it offers
- Why it is trustworthy
- Where it operates
SEO focus for 2026:
- Brand consistency across the web
- Accurate business information
- Reviews, citations, and mentions
- Strong About and service pages
6. EEAT Will Be Critical for Rankings
EEAT stands for:
- Experience
- Expertise
- Authoritativeness
- Trustworthiness
AI systems rely heavily on these signals to decide which content is reliable.
How to improve EEAT:
- Write expert-driven content
- Use clear author information
- Add real examples and insights
- Keep content accurate and updated
7. AI Will Judge Content Quality, Not Length
Long content alone will not guarantee rankings. AI evaluates:
- Clarity
- Accuracy
- Depth
- Structure
- Usefulness
SEO takeaway:
Simple, well-structured, and helpful content will outperform long but confusing content.
8. Structured Data Will Become More Important
Structured data helps AI systems understand your content better.
Examples include:
- FAQ schema
- Article schema
- Product schema
- Organization schema
Why it matters:
Structured data increases the chances of appearing in rich results, featured snippets, and AI answers.
9. Zero-Click Searches Will Increase
Many searches will be answered directly on the search results page without users clicking a website.
Does this mean SEO is dead?
No. It means SEO goals are shifting from just clicks to:
- Visibility
- Brand recognition
- Authority
Being cited in AI answers builds trust and long-term value.
10. Content Freshness Will Matter More
AI prefers updated and current information, especially for competitive topics.
Best practice for 2026:
- Regularly update old blogs
- Refresh statistics and examples
- Improve content structure
Fresh content signals relevance and reliability.
11. Voice Search and Multimodal Search Will Rise
Search is expanding beyond text to include:
- Voice
- Images
- Videos
SEO strategy shift:
Optimize content for voice-friendly answers and simple explanations that AI assistants can read aloud.
12. User Experience Will Influence Rankings
AI evaluates how users interact with your site.
Key factors include:
- Page speed
- Mobile friendliness
- Easy navigation
- Clear layout
Better user experience = better SEO performance.
